The 2016 Memorial Day event brought around 400 people to Mt. View Cemetery for the annual commemorative service! The beautiful weather brightened an otherwise solemn service.
Tributes were placed at the base of the flag in the Veteran's Memorial area with the help of representatives from the various conflicts, organizations, JROTC, and our local fire and police departments. The Clackamas Fire District Number 1 honored George Mead, a fellow fireman who died in the line of duty in 1956 with a procession to his grave site. The tributes were followed by the VFW Post Number 1324's 21-gun salute and Taps.
The invocation, a very meaningful keynote speech, and benediction were given by Retired Naval Commander J.J. Morell. Presentation of Colors was done by Oregon City High School JROTC, followed by the National Anthem. Additional music throughout the service was performed by Gardiner Middle School and Grand View Baptist Church Bands; Olivia Thoroughman, bagpiper and bugler with the 234th Army Band played Taps.
The service was concluded and refreshments enjoyed by the community.
